Taunton and Wareham Men Face Conspiracy to Murder Charges
PROVIDENCE (WBSM) — A federal grand jury in Rhode Island has returned a five-count indictment charging a Taunton man and Wareham man with allegedly participating in a conspiracy to murder two federal prosecutors and a witness.
Elijah Melton, 26, of Taunton and Kareem Pires, 25, of Wareham are both charged with conspiracy to tamper with a witness or informant by killing or attempting to kill and conspiracy to use interstate commerce facilities in the commission of murder for hire.
According to U.S. Attorney for Rhode Island Zachary A. Cunha, the prosecutor and witness were associated with a pending criminal matter before the U.S. District Court in Massachusetts.
Both individuals are currently being detained in federal custody in Rhode Island and will be arraigned in court at a later date.
